J&K civil services cadre merged with AGMUT

Jammu, Jan 7: The Jammu & Kashmir civil services cadre was formally merged with the Arunachal Pradesh, Goa, Mizoram and Union Territories (AGMUT) cadre on Thursday by a presidential promulgation.

A promulgation issued by President Ram Nath Kovind, said, “The members of the Indian Administrative Service, Indian Police Service and Indian Forest Service for the existing cadre of Jammu & Kashmir, shall be borne and become part of the Arunachal Pradesh, Goa, Mizoram and Union Territories cadre, and all future allocations of all-India service officers for the Union territory of Jammu & Kashmir and Union territory of Ladakh shall be made to AGMUT cadre for which necessary modifications may be made in corresponding cadre allocation rules by the central government.”

The promulgation further said that officers so borne or allocated on AGMUT cadre shall function in accordance with the rules framed by the central government.

The merger of J&K cadre of civil services with the AGMUT cadre had become necessary after J&K was downgraded to a Union territory on August 5, 2019.
